Ebenezer Walker

Birth23 May 1802 - Enneskillen, Fermanagh Co., Ireland
Death7 Nov 1884 - Wardsville, Mosa Twp., Middlesex Co., Ontario, Canada
MotherJane Mitchell
FatherJohnston Walker

Born in Enneskillen, Fermanagh Co., Ireland on 23 May 1802 to Johnston Walker and Jane Mitchell. Ebenezer Walker married Mary Ann Savage and had 9 children. He passed away on 7 Nov 1884 in Wardsville, Mosa Twp., Middlesex Co., Ontario, Canada.
